Just depends on what you want.
I hear ya on the space..my two biggest gripes on the Camaro--no head room and I am only 6', and no usable back seat. The G8 fixes both. Looks are either way, the G8 isn't gonna get the attention though. Performance..well its a toss up between the V8s. My G8 GT went 13.1 with CAI and Tune. GXP is a nice choice if you want an LS3 and an auto.

I have a GXP and absolutely love it. A friend at work has a GT and there is a very big difference in performance and handling/ride between the two. The GXP is really an exceptional car.
I drive mine daily and while I usually change cars every year or so, I am still very happy with the GXP. My sister got a 2SS RS Camaro last fall and it is very nice. I like the styling but it is a very tight fit for me, and the lack of room makes it difficult to have as an only car. I wish I could afford both, but unfortunately life is full of compromises. I am still mulling over getting a 2SS next fall, but it will be very difficult to part with the GXP. |
